department 6 years ago just after bart police officer shot and killed oscar grant. bart plans national search for new chief. couple living in san francisco millenium tower plans to boycott paying property tax saying the city covered up sin sinking tilting problems with the sky scraper on mission street near third. vic lee has the story you will see only on 7. >> i think somebody has to take a stand and hold the city responsible. >>reporter: they life on the frequented floor of the millenium tower. luxury two bedroom condo with killer vie views. last september the couple and 50 other homeowners asked city assessor chu to lower the property taxes because high-rise had unexpectedly sunk 16 inches and tilted 2 inches. it was the unit where we rolled the golf ball down the uneven floor toward the direction the building is leaning. the couple paid 2.1 million dollars for their condo three years ago. they told the assessor the value they believe is now around 400,000 dollars. >> some people put zero some put a dollar. if you are unable to sell something item hard to believe it has any value at the time. >>reporter: they have why it to hear from the assessor office. currently two homeowner lawsuits are pending fence the developers. the couple areow considering their own legal action against them. supervisor peskin held hearings which he says also reveal the city building inspection department knew about the unexpected settling problems even before units were sold. but gave developers green light any way. because of that the couple decided to withhold paying their property taxes to the city. >> it's like being muingtd. two people mug you in this case the partners and the city. i'm not sure the victim is supposed to pay the mugger. >>reporter: datsun say they are more than happy to pay the property taxes once the city takes responsibility and the tower is repaired. vic lee, abc 7 news. well we could see some sprinkles this coming weekend. >> let check in >>reporter: abc news staten island, new york. >> some clinton supporters have turned to the internet to ask the electoral college to step in and vote clinton into the presidenc. the petition has generated more than 3 million signatures. it cause on electtor to ignore the state vote and cast their ballot for secretary clinton. no federal law requiring elec electtor to abide with the state vote but it's extremely unlikely and rare when they do. clinton is currently ahead in the popular vote as we said by half million votes. >> many still expressing anger over the election results. some are
